주요 고려 사항 :
<..> WordPress.org 플러그인 디렉토리는 플러그인 생성 및 제출에 대한 특정 지침을 준수해야합니다. 여기에는 적절한 파일 및 디렉토리 구조화, 포괄적 인 readme.txt 지침 및 WordPress 코딩 표준 준수가 포함됩니다.
디렉토리는 필수 플러그인 비주얼 : 스크린 샷, 배너 이미지 및 아이콘을 보관합니다. 필수는 아니지만 이러한 자산은 사용자 참여를 크게 향상시킵니다
내의 버전 별 디렉토리로 복사됩니다. 사용자는이 버전 디렉토리에서
assets
컨텐츠를 trunk
. 가 아닌이 버전 디렉토리에서 다운로드합니다
readme.txt 파일 : tags
이 파일은 가장 중요합니다. WordPress.org에 표시되는 기본 정보 소스입니다. 그것은 명백한 것처럼 보이지만 플러그인의 목적과 사용법을 명확하게 설명해야합니다. Markdown 형식을 사용하십시오. trunk
's tags
의 trunk
는 의 최신 버전 디렉토리를 가리켜 야합니다. 예제 readme.txt 컨텐츠 (Markdown) : Plugin-name.pot 파일 :
국제화를위한 파일을 만듭니다.<code>--plugin-name --assets -screenshot-n.png -icon-256x256.png -banner-772x250.png --trunk --admin --css --js --inc -admin.php --public --css --js --inc -public.php --inc -activation.php -deactivation.php --languages -plugin-name.pot -plugin-name.php -uninstall.php -README.txt --tags </code>in
를 사용하십시오 : 활성화 및 비활성화 파일 (inc/activation.php, inc/deactivation.php) : 이 파일에는 각각 플러그인 활성화 및 비활성화에 실행 된 코드가 포함되어 있습니다.
및 in .pot
: load_plugin_textdomain()
를 사용하십시오
plugin-name.php
uninstall.php :
<code class="language-markdown">=== Plugin Name === Contributors: developer1, developer2 Donate link: http://example.com/ Tags: tag1, tag2, tag3 Requires at least: 3.0.1 Tested up to: 3.4 Stable tag: 2.0 License: GPLv2 or later License URI: http://www.gnu.org/licenses/gpl-2.0.html Short description (under 150 characters). == Description == Detailed plugin description. == Installation == Installation instructions. ... (FAQs, Screenshots, Changelog, Upgrade Notice)</code>
관리자 및 공무원 : 에는 관리자 별 기능이 포함되어 있으며 에는 공개 기능이 있습니다
플러그인 게시 :
register_activation_hook()
추가 리소스 : register_deactivation_hook()
plugin-name.php
유효성 검사기를 사용하고 생성기 사용을 고려하십시오.
위 내용은 WordPress.org 플러그인 디렉토리 개발의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!